Black Artist Showcase Opening Reception
January 31 │ Jamestown Settlement
In honor of Black History Month and beyond, celebrate the opening of the 2026 Black Artist Showcase exhibit, connecting the past and present through vivid intersections of contemporary art and 17th-century history.
In recognition of the 250th anniversary of the Declaration of Independence in 2026, this year’s theme — inspired by the 18th-century prose of Phillis Wheatley — “Raise Your Voices: Sounds of Protest” features contemporary Virginia artists showcasing their perspectives through various art mediums.

Following the Dragon
On Display at Jamestown Settlement
In partnership with Jamestown Rediscovery, take a journey of discovery to witness a never-before-assembled collection of rare porcelain featuring surviving pieces excavated from the 1607-1625 James Fort at Historic Jamestowne paired with intact parallels from English, Dutch and American museums and private collections from across the globe.
